The Versatility and Applications of Red Convoluted Tubing


Red convoluted tubing, while often overlooked, is a crucial component in various industrial applications due to its unique design and capabilities. Featuring a flexible, spiral construction, this type of tubing is particularly effective in protecting wiring, hoses, and cables from physical damage, abrasion, and environmental factors, all while maintaining a consistent aesthetic appeal.


One of the most notable features of red convoluted tubing is its flexibility. The convoluted design allows the tubing to bend and twist without kinking, making it ideal for use in tight spaces and dynamic applications where movement is required. This is particularly beneficial in industries such as automotive and aerospace, where the routing of wires and cables often involves navigating complex pathways. The ability to absorb vibrations and movements extends the lifespan of the enclosed cables, thereby reducing maintenance costs and downtime.


In addition to its flexibility, the vibrant red color of the tubing serves both a functional and aesthetic purpose. On a practical level, the bright color can help with the identification of various lines and systems within machinery, enhancing safety during maintenance or repairs. In environments where multiple tubes exist, color-coding can streamline the troubleshooting process, allowing technicians to quickly ascertain which cables or wires belong to which system. Aesthetically, the red tubing adds a professional finish to projects, particularly in visible installations.

Another significant advantage of red convoluted tubing is its resistance to environmental elements. Made from materials such as polyethylene or PVC, this tubing can withstand exposure to chemicals, UV rays, and extreme temperatures. This makes it su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ications, including agricultural, marine, and industrial settings, where protective measures against harsh conditions are essential. The durability of red convoluted tubing ensures that it maintains its integrity over time, providing long-lasting protection for sensitive components.


The applications of red convoluted tubing are extensive. In the automotive industry, it is commonly used to protect wiring harnesses, ensuring that they remain intact even in the harshest conditions of operation. In the world of robotics, this tubing safeguards delicate wiring that could be at risk of damage due to movement and external forces. Additionally, in the electrical sector, red convoluted tubing is frequently employed for routing and protecting cables, which can help reduce the risk of short circuits and enhance overall safety.


Furthermore, the ease of installation associated with red convoluted tubing makes it a preferred choice among engineers and technicians. Its lightweight nature allows for quick setup and routing without the need for heavy tools or excessive labor. This efficiency not only saves time but also reduces costs associated with installation processes.
